Understanding Disney's Booking Window

Disney World and Disneyland have different booking policies, and those policies can change. Generally, Disney allows bookings up to a certain number of months in advance. However, this window can fluctuate depending on several factors.

Factors Affecting Booking Availability

  • Park Demand: Popular times of year, like holidays and school breaks, tend to fill up faster. January, while not a peak holiday month, can still be busy depending on the specific dates and any special events occurring.
  • Special Events: Disney often hosts special events that can impact booking availability. Checking the Disney Parks blog for upcoming events in January 2026 is crucial.
  • New Resort Openings: A new resort opening might slightly alter booking windows, as demand could surge. Keep an eye out for any announcements from Disney regarding new properties.

FAQs: Planning Your January 2026 Disney Trip

Q: Will January 2026 be crowded at Disney?

A: January is generally a less crowded time to visit compared to the summer or holiday periods. However, crowds can still vary depending on specific dates. Checking crowd calendars from reliable sources can help you make an informed decision.

Q: What is the best time to book a Disney trip?

A: The best time to book is as early as possible, especially for popular travel times. However, flexibility can sometimes lead to finding deals and better availability closer to the date.

Q: Can I change or cancel my Disney reservation?

A: Disney generally allows for changes and cancellations, but policies vary depending on the type of reservation and your booking date. Check Disney's official website for the most up-to-date information on their cancellation and change policies.
